Round up of Week 1.
7 no spend days
8 items decluttered
Challenge to make extra income of £14 a day ..I made £231.77 ,i achieved this by several sales on Ebxy plus taking money out of Topcashback,saving 25% on a supermarket shop and selling a large item on a local selling site oh and a £10 postcode lottery win
£500 from my husbands overtime and my wage ..£250 went straight to mort OP and £250 to PBs
Food budget too was only about £3 over my budget so that was all good too3 -
